It causes and impairs their quality of life. Learning the quality of life of the individual and planning treatment are important factors. Self -efficacy is also a concept that has an impact on the quality of life. This study aimed to determine the correlation between self -efficacy and the quality of life in patients. Method: The cross-sectional study was conducted in a neurology outpatient clinic of a public hospital in western Turkey between March and September 2018. The sample of 170 stroke patients. The data collection tools used were: A socio-demographic characteristics information form, the stroke -specific quality of life scale (SSQOLS), and the chronic disease self -efficacy scale (CDSES). In pairwise comparisons, the Mann -Whitney U test was used for variables which were not normally distributed. The correlation between was examined using Spearman correlation test. Results: A strong positive correlation was found between SSQOLS and CDSES mean scores of the individuals. In the present study, it was determined that the patients who were male and married had a higher quality of life as well as a higher self -efficacy level. We observed in the present study that a higher selfefficacy level affected quality of life positively. Thus, we have overemphasized that need to be examined together within the scope of disease management of patients. Conclusion: Such assessments make important contributions to determining individuals care needs. Therefore, nurses play an important role in this section.
